Tests available
You should have an evaluation if you suspect you might be suffering from ADHD. ADHD symptoms can be very debilitating, and if left untreated can lead to serious health issues. In many instances symptoms, they can be controlled through medication and behavioral therapy.
During your examination during your diva assessment for adhd, you'll have to provide details about your life, symptoms and how they impact your daily activities. A questionnaire may be requested. This will help your doctor to assess how you interact and your level of activity.
A complete approach could take between 10 and 15 hours of paperwork and testing. It includes tests that determine the different types of ADHD and also screening for other conditions.
A self-screening tool that measures ADHD is the best way to begin. It can help you figure out if you are suffering from ADHD and what you can do to manage the condition.
The first test to determine ADHD is the QbTest, which is a combination of impulsivity and attention measures. A screen on a computer will be displayed and you will be asked to respond to an object. Your responses are then compared to the responses of people who don't have ADHD.
The IVA CPT is another test. The test lasts 13 minutes and is designed to help differentiate between ADHD and conduct disorder. These results can be used to evaluate the effectiveness of neurofeedback therapy or medication.
The assessment may comprise tests that test your the ability to think, memory, and other skills, depending on the test provider. Certain tests can be completed online. However, you may need to visit a clinic or doctor's office.
There are many other tests that are available, including those that measure reaction time. Research has shown that the variations in reaction time can be considered to be indicative of inattention. It is important to remember that not all approaches can be used.
There are a myriad of tests that can be used to diagnose ADHD. However, the best test for the condition is one that is specific to the condition. The FDA-approved NEBA system measures brain waves.
